メモリストのソートマップアイテムのリソースパス。
形式: universes/{universe_id}/memory-store/sorted-maps/{memory_store_sorted_map_id}/items/{memory_store_sorted_map_item_id}.
*このコンテンツは、ベータ版のAI(人工知能)を使用して翻訳されており、エラーが含まれている可能性があります。このページを英語で表示するには、 こちら をクリックしてください。
ソート済みマップ構造内のアイテムを表示します。
メモリストのソートマップアイテムのリソースパス。
形式: universes/{universe_id}/memory-store/sorted-maps/{memory_store_sorted_map_id}/items/{memory_store_sorted_map_item_id}.
アイテムの値。.
JSON 値は、 null、 boolean、 string、 number、 array、 object にはできません。
サーバーが生成したアイテムのタグ。.
アイテムの TTL。.
アイテムの有効期限。. この文字列は Timestamp としてフォーマットされています。
アイテムの名前。.
アイテムは、この文字列に従ってレキシコグラフ的に並べ替えられます。.
アイテムはこの番号に従って並べ替えられます。.
https://apis.roblox.com
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"ttl": "3s",
"id": "string",
"stringSortKey": "string"
}
指定された順序とフィルタでマップのアイテムを取得して返します。
ユニバースID。.
ソートされたマップID。.
返すメモリストのソートマップアイテムの最大数。サービスはこの値より少なく返す可能性があります。指定されない場合、最大 1つのメモリストアのソートマップアイテムが返されます。最大値は 100 で、より高い値は 100 に設定されます。.
前の呼び出しから受信したページトークンで、後のページを取得します。
ページをページングするとき、次の呼び出しに提供された他のすべてのパラメータは、ページトークンを提供した呼び出しと一致する必要があります。.
指定された場合、結果は指定されたフィールドに従って並べ替えられます。
値は、「 desc」付きのオプションのフィールドごとの「 desc」サフィックスで、上から下に並べ替えるのではなく、下から上に並べ替えるためのフィールドのリストでなければなりません。Values must be a comma-separated list of fields, with an optional, per-field "desc" suffix to sort by descending rather than ascending values.. オペレータでサブフィールドにアクセスできます。
結果は次のフィールドで並べ替えることができます: id。
例: 「id desc」.
このフィールドは、返された資源をフィルタするために設定できます。
フィルタリングは、共通の表現言語 (CEL) に準拠します。のみ id および sortKey フィールドがサポートされます。オペレーターに関しては、只<、>、および&&が許可されています'
例: id > "key-001" && id < "key-100".
親コレクションの MemoryStoreSortedMapItems のリスト。
指定された MemoryStoreSortedMap からの MemoryStoreSortedMap のアイテム。.
次のページを取得するための pageToken パラメータとして送信できるトークン。このフィールドが省略されると、後続のページはありません。.
curl -L -X GET 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items?maxPageSize=1&pageToken={string}&orderBy={string}&filter={string}' \
-H 'x-api-key: {your-api-key}'
{
"memoryStoreSortedMapItems": [
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"id": "string",
"stringSortKey": "string"
}
],
"nextPageToken": "string"
}
存在しない場合は、指定されたマップアイテムを作成します。
ユニバースID。.
ソートされたマップID。.
メモリストソートマップアイテムに使用する ID は、メモリストソートマップアイテムの最終コンポーネントとなる資源パスです。
この値は、アルファ数字と特殊文字をサポートする 1-127 文字の文字列である必要があります。このIDは大文字と小文字に敏感です。URL にブレークする特殊文字が含まれている場合は、id が URL エンコードされて야します。.
curl -L -X POST 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items?id=Hello!' \
-H 'x-api-key: {your-api-key}' \
-H 'Content-Type: application/json' \
--data '{
"value": "JSON value",
"ttl": "3s",
"id": "string",
"stringSortKey": "string"
}'
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"id": "string",
"stringSortKey": "string"
}
マップで指定されたキーの値を取得して返します。
ユニバースID。.
ソートされたマップID。.
アイテムID。.
curl -L -X GET 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items/{item_id}' \
-H 'x-api-key: {your-api-key}'
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"id": "string",
"stringSortKey": "string"
}
マップから指定されたアイテムを削除します。
ユニバースID。.
ソートされたマップID。.
アイテムID。.
curl -L -X DELETE 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items/{item_id}' \
-H 'x-api-key: {your-api-key}'
指定されたマップアイテムを更新する。
ユニバースID。.
ソートされたマップID。.
アイテムID。.
真に設定され、メモリストアのソートマップアイテムが見つからない場合、メモリストアのソートマップアイテムが作成されます。.
curl -L -X PATCH 'https://apis.roblox.com/cloud/v2/universes/{universe_id}/memory-store/sorted-maps/{sorted_map_id}/items/{item_id}?allowMissing={boolean}' \
-H 'x-api-key: {your-api-key}' \
-H 'Content-Type: application/json' \
--data '{
"value": "JSON value",
"ttl": "3s",
"id": "string",
"stringSortKey": "string"
}'
{
"path": "universes/123/memory-store/sorted-maps/some-memory-store-sorted-map-id/items/some-memory-store-sorted-map-item-id",
"value": "JSON value",
"etag": "string",
"id": "string",
"stringSortKey": "string"
}